GST, Cash Management, and ATO Compliance for Food Trucks
Food trucks are classified as cash-intensive businesses by the ATO, which means they're subject to closer scrutiny. Proper POS systems, daily cash reconciliation, and accurate record-keeping are essential to demonstrate your income is fully reported. We help Brisbane food truck operators set up systems that capture every transaction — both cash and card — and integrate with cloud accounting for seamless reporting.
GST treatment on food sales can be complex. Most hot, prepared food sold from food trucks is subject to 10% GST. However, certain items like plain milk, bread, and basic groceries may be GST-free if sold separately. Understanding these distinctions ensures accurate BAS lodgement and prevents overpaying or underpaying GST.

Growing Your Food Truck Business Profitably
Successful food trucks in Brisbane need more than great food — they need sound financial management. We help operators understand their true food cost percentages, analyse profitability by menu item, and optimise pricing to achieve target margins. Tracking costs accurately is essential in an industry where food waste, spoilage, and fluctuating ingredient prices can erode profits quickly.
